The Cultural Change Suite

Vision is about change, and often the most difficult area to change is the company ‘culture’. As culture is determined primarily by the behaviour of senior managers and the priorities they set, it is up to senior managers to steer the necessary changes.

The Cultural Change Suite, based on the work of Johnson and Scholes, helps to identify the symbols, rituals and routines, power structures and other elements of the unwritten rules of behaviour of the company – its basic assumptions. Once these are explicit, changing them becomes possible; behaviours can be modified to reflect the desired cultural changes.

While strategy can never be taken "off the shelf", the need to focus ever more strongly on customer service leads to a number of common competitive issues. Responsiveness, customisation and enhanced value-add are the name of the game, with e-commerce both amplifying the urgency to respond and providing new means so to do.

Mass Customisation, the ability to customise products without cost or lead time penalty, and eManufacturing, the development of Internet-enabled strategies to maximise competitiveness, must be part of any manufacturer’s strategic vision.
